Getting Started: Registration & Verification

First things first – you’ll need to create an account before you can spin the reels or place a bet. The registration form on PlayOJO is straightforward: email address, a secure password, and a few personal details to satisfy Irish regulations. After submitting, you’ll receive a verification email; click the link inside to activate your profile. The next step is KYC (Know Your Customer) – upload a photo ID and a recent utility bill, which usually takes less than a day to clear.

If you hit a snag, double‑check that the name on your ID matches exactly what you entered in the form; even a tiny typo can cause a delay. Once verified, you’ll see a green tick next to your name and the full range of games and betting markets opens up. For Irish players, PlayOJO accepts both EUR and GBP, so you can deposit in the currency you prefer without costly conversion.

Payment Methods for Irish Players

Deposit options are plentiful, with most major cards and e‑wallets on the table. Below is a quick comparison of the most popular methods for PlayOJO Ireland:

Method Processing Time Minimum Deposit Fees
Visa / MasterCard Instant €10 None
PayPal Instant €20 None
Trustly (Bank Transfer) Instant to 1 hour €10 None
Apple Pay / Google Pay Instant €10 None

All deposits are processed in real time, so you can jump straight into a live casino game or place a sport bet without waiting. Remember to check if your bank imposes its own limits; sometimes the issuing bank may block gambling transactions unless you pre‑authorise them.

Withdrawals: Speed and Limits

When you’re ready to cash out, PlayOJO offers several withdrawal paths that mirror the deposit methods. The fastest route is usually via e‑wallets like PayPal or Trustly, which can land the money in your account within 24 hours. Card withdrawals typically take 2–5 business days, while bank transfers may need a little longer.

There is a weekly withdrawal limit of €5,000 for most players, which is more than enough for casual gamblers. High‑rollers can request a higher limit by contacting support and providing additional proof of income. Each withdrawal is subject to a standard KYC check – the documents you used for registration are re‑verified to prevent fraud.

Responsible Gambling and Licensing

PlayOJO offers a suite of responsible‑gaming tools, including deposit limits, session timers and self‑exclusion options. Irish players can set daily, weekly or monthly caps on how much they spend, and the platform will block further deposits once the limit is hit. If you feel you need a break, a “cool‑off” period can be activated instantly via the account dashboard.

The licence from the Malta Gaming Authority ensures that the games use audited RNG (random number generator) systems, guaranteeing fairness across the board. PlayOJO also partners with independent bodies like eCOGRA for regular compliance checks.
